Comparing Rates Across Carriers

Rate shopping lets you compare prices across all your connected carriers before selecting one for a shipment. How rate shopping works When you are ready to ship an order, CommerceShip queries all connected carriers for their current rates based on the package dimensions, weight, origin, and destination. Results are displayed side by side so you can choose based on cost, speed, or carrier preference. What affects rates Package weight and dimensions: Carriers charge by actual weight or dimensional (DIM) weight, whichever is greater. Origin and destination zones: Rates increase with distance. Service level: Express services cost more than ground. Carrier discounts: Your negotiated rates and CommerceShip partner discounts are applied automatically. Shipment comparison For a specific shipment, use the comparison view to see a detailed side-by-side breakdown of rates, estimated transit times, and surcharges across carriers.

Package Presets

Package presets save frequently used package dimensions and weights so you can apply them with one click instead of entering them manually each time. When to use presets If you regularly ship in the same box sizes (for example, a small flat rate box, a medium carton, or a branded mailer), create a preset for each. This speeds up order processing and reduces errors from manual dimension entry. What a preset includes - Package name (for easy identification) - Length, width, and height - Default weight (optional) When creating a shipment, select a preset instead of typing dimensions manually. You can always override the preset values for individual shipments.

Understanding Carrier Discounts

CommerceShip offers multiple ways to reduce your shipping costs through carrier discounts. CommerceShip partner discounts USPS discounts are available automatically when you ship through CommerceShip. These are applied to your rates without any additional setup. Your own negotiated rates If you have negotiated rates directly with FedEx, UPS, or other carriers, connect your own carrier account to CommerceShip. Your contracted rates will be used for rate shopping and label generation. Carrier contract import CommerceShip can import and interpret your carrier contracts, including service tiers, discount structures, and rate schedules. This lets you model scenarios like comparing your current contract against published rates or evaluating a new carrier proposal. Rate scheduling When carrier rates change (for example, during a General Rate Increase), you can schedule new rates to activate on a specific date. This lets you prepare in advance and see the cost impact before the change takes effect.
